Title: Lead EMT Paramedic Department Org: Emergency Dept. - 110080 Employee Classification: B5 - Unclass Full Time AFSCME HSC Bargaining Unit:AFSCME HSC Primary Location: HSC H Shift:1 Start Time:8:00 am End Time:8:30 pm Posted Salary: $ 20.61 - 24.30 Float: Yes Rotate: Yes On Call: No Travel: No Weekend/Holiday: Yes Job Description: Maintains standards of professional paramedic practice for patients with consideration of their specific age needs. Provides leadership by working cooperatively with other health care professionals in accordance with ORC 4765.36 which states: "In a hospital, an emergency medical technician-basic, emergency medical technician-intermediate, or emergency medical technician-paramedic may perform emergency medical services if the services are performed in accordance with both of the following conditions:(A) Only in the hospital''s emergency department or while moving a patient between the emergency department and another part of the hospital;(B) Only under the direction and supervision of one of the following:(1) A physician;(2) A physician assistant designated by a physician;(3) A registered nurse designated by a physician. Minimum Qualifications: Education / Knowledge / Skills / Abilities1. Current paramedic licensure in the State of Ohio.2. Specialty certification preferred. BLS and ALCS required. PALS and ITLS preferred. 3. Must be willing to rotate shifts and units.4. Physical requirements: a. visual acuity of 20/20 or corrected to 20/20 including color vision when applicable; b. ability to hear (with or without aides)c. ability to orally communicated. good manual dexteritye. ability to push, pull, roll, and transfer/lift 50 pounds occasionallyf. ability to stand, walk frequentlyg. ability to bend, reach, stoop, kneel frequently; and h. ability to perform CPR Communication Must possess excellent written, verbal and communication skills.
